In today’s episode, I want to take you back to a moment when the world shut down due to the COVID-19 pandemic. One of the unexpected challenges was the closure of barbershops and hair salons, leaving my husband Fred’s flat top in need of a haircut.

Now, if you know anything about a flat top, you know it’s got to be precise, and we were weeks into lockdown, and his hair was looking rough. But there was no barber in sight—so guess what? Fred turns to me and says, "You can do it. You can cut my hair."

And I’m thinking, Are you kidding me? I mean, I’ve dabbled in haircuts before, but this was different. This wasn’t just a trim; this was a flat top—a flat top that needed to look sharp. But here’s the thing, when you’re faced with a challenge, you’ve got two choices: You can back away or you can step up.

So I stepped up. I believed I could do it, even though I had my doubts.

And I want to share with you the principles I learned from cutting Fred's flat top, which can be applied to various aspects of life.

So tune in to discover the "Barber Principles" and how they can help you step up, push through challenges, and grow in ways you never expected.

More about Elizabeth Mahusay:

Elizabeth grew up a self-starter who as a young woman prided herself on her independence and self-sufficiency. She found herself challenged to develop deep and meaningful relationships because of her prideful “know-it-all” approach to life and work. She projected that she was perfect yet struggled to deal with failure, thoughts of insecurity, and the feeling of inadequacy. Through her study of the Bible, time as an entrepreneur, and the accountability of some great mentors Elizabeth, is a transformed woman. Today, she passionately invests her time helping others transform their thinking.

Elizabeth is author of the recently published Transform My Thinking, God study on the book of Philippians. She has published over 170 YouTube videos and hundreds of Facebook Live videos ranging from topics of business building, daily encouragement/motivation, inspiration, marriage, and Bible exposition.
